Let's look at a comment where she identifies that this isn't the great time of trouble. This is what in Adventism we call the little time of trouble that begins at the Sunday law when national apostasy is followed by national ruin. And this day with God, the way we describe this time of trouble, is the time of God's destructive judgments. During this little time of trouble that begins at the Sunday law, she sees us filled with the Holy Ghost. It's during the Sunday law crisis that we either receive the mark of the beast or the seal of God. And God's people at that time that received the seal of God, what takes place with them? Well, what we read in Testimonies, Volume 5, is that then, then the latter rain is poured out upon them. At the Sunday law issue, it will be demonstrated that you and I have prepared a character for the seal of God or the mark of the beast. But if we are among those that have prepared the character for the seal of God, then the latter rain is poured out upon us. And that's why Sister White says here, at the commencement of the time of trouble, the time of God's destructive judgments, national apostasy followed by national ruin. At the commencement of the time of trouble, we are filled with the Holy Ghost, the latter rains poured out upon us, and we go forth and proclaim the Sabbath more fully. How do we proclaim the Sabbath more fully? We honor the Sabbath when it is against the law to keep the Sabbath. We honor the Sabbath in that fashion. It's going to become a growing and escalating issue around the world, and that's how it swells to a loud cry.
